On 24/08/2024, Ganesh International School and Sr Secondary, Chikhali organized a ‘World Sanskrit Day’ event. The event was graced by the presence of the chief guest, Professor Shri Subhash Maharaj Gathe, who guided the students. Various activities were organized for the students, including Sanskrit storytelling session for the students, as well as a Sanskrit speech competition . The program was hosted by the students.
Shri Vasudev Shewale explained the significance of Sanskrit Day to the attendees. Additionally, students performed a classical dance on the song ‘Mahabharata’ and student Anushree Banchod presented information about Maharishi Vyasa in Sanskrit. Another student, Archit Katruwar, shared information about the famous Sanskrit poet Kalidasa. S.S.P. Shikshan Sanstha’s Associate Director Mr. Sunil Shewale Sir guided the students on the occasion of Sanskrit Day. The Sanskrit teacher, Mr. Deepak Shinde, expressed gratitude at the end of the event, which concluded with a peace prayer.
